Abstract

Official abstract text for this publication.

A battery pack is provided. The battery pack has a plurality of secondary batteries and an inspection circuit. When the plurality of secondary batteries are classified into a first secondary battery group configured of secondary batteries selected from the plurality of secondary batteries and a second secondary battery group configured of remaining secondary batteries not belonging to the first secondary battery group, the inspection circuit creates a first data string of the secondary batteries configuring the second secondary battery group, based on a predetermined arithmetic rule, from identification marks of the secondary batteries configuring the first secondary battery group, obtains a second data string by examining identification marks of the secondary batteries configuring the second secondary battery group, subsequently compares the first data string with the second data string, and stops a function of the battery pack when the first data string and the second data string do not match.

First claim

Opening claim text (preview).

The invention claimed is: 1. A battery pack, comprising: a plurality of secondary batteries; and at least one processor, wherein each of the plurality of secondary batteries has an identification mark, wherein the identification mark of a secondary battery of the plurality of secondary batteries is attached to an outer surface of the secondary battery, wherein the outer surface of the secondary battery is made of a non-conductive material, and wherein, the plurality of secondary batteries are classified into a first secondary battery group that includes a first set of secondary batteries of the plurality of secondary batteries, and a second secondary battery group that includes a second set of secondary batteries of the plurality of secondary batteries, the first set of secondary batteries different from the second set of secondary batteries, wherein the at least one processor is programmed to: create a first data string of the second set of secondary batteries, based on an arithmetic rule, from first identification marks of the first set of secondary batteries, obtain a second data string by examination of second identification marks of the second set of secondary batteries, compare the first data string with the second data string, and control a function of the battery pack based on a difference in the first data string and the second data string. 2. The battery pack according to claim 1 , wherein a first number of the plurality of secondary batteries is N 0 , and a second number of the first set of secondary batteries is N 1 , wherein N 0 is greater than or equal to 2, and wherein a ratio of N 1 /N 0 is a range of 0.25 to 0.75. 3. The battery pack according to claim 1 , further comprising: a housing that has a plurality of storage sections, wherein the plurality of storage sections include the plurality of secondary batteries, wherein a conductive member as the identification mark is attached to corresponding outer surface of each of the plurality of secondary batteries, wherein each of the plurality of storage sections includes at least two detection sections, and wherein each of the at least two detection sections is in contact with the conductive member, or at least one of the at least two detection sections is disconnected from the conductive member, based on a storage state of each of the plurality of secondary batteries. 4. The battery pack according to claim 3 , wherein based on the storage state of each of the plurality of secondary batteries in the plurality of storage sections, the conductive member is attached to the corresponding outer surface of each of the plurality of secondary batteries such that a first probability of a first case in which each of the at least two detection sections is in contact with the conductive member is equal to a value, and a second probability of a second case in which at least one of the at least two detection sections is disconnected from the conductive member is equal to the value. 5. The battery pack according to claim 3 , wherein based on the storage state of each of the plurality of secondary batteries in the plurality of storage sections, the at least two detection sections are included in each of the plurality of storage sections such that a first probability of a first case in which each of the at least two detection sections in contact with the conductive member is equal to a value, and a second probability of a second case in which at least one of the at least two detection sections is disconnected from the conductive member is equal to the value. 6. The battery pack according to claim 3 , wherein the non-conductive material has an appearance that is same as an appearance of the conductive member attached to the corresponding outer surface of each of the plurality of secondary batteries. 7. The battery pack according to claim 3 , wherein the conductive member is hidden inside the housing, based on storage of the plurality of secondary batteries in the plurality of storage sections. 8. The battery pack according to claim 3 , wherein the conductive member is a seal member made of a conductive material. 9. A battery pack, comprising: a plurality of secondary batteries; and at least one circuit, wherein each of the plurality of secondary batteries has an identification mark, wherein the identification mark of a secondary battery of the plurality of secondary batteries is attached to an outer surface of the secondary battery, wherein, the plurality of secondary batteries are classified into a first secondary battery group that includes a first set of secondary batteries of the plurality of secondary batteries, and a second secondary battery group that includes a second set of secondary batteries of the plurality of secondary batteries, the first set of secondary batteries different from the second set of secondary batteries, and wherein the at least one circuit is programmed to: create a first data string of the second set of secondary batteries, based on an arithmetic rule, from first identification marks of the first set of secondary batteries, obtain a second data string by examination of second identification marks of the second set of secondary batteries, compare the first data string with the second data string, and control a function of the battery pack based on a difference in the first data string and the second data string.
